Assessing Size and Storage Capacity

When considering a motorcycle tank bag, the size and storage capacity should align with your riding habits. Those who embark on long-distance rides may require a larger tank bag capable of accommodating more gear, while occasional riders might prefer a compact option. It’s important to evaluate what you typically carry on rides: a camera, personal items, tools, or perhaps a hydration system? Make a checklist, and locate a model that matches.

Moreover, features like expandable compartments can provide flexibility, allowing you to adjust storage space as needed. Consider how often you might need to access your items, as bags with multiple compartments can help keep essential gear at your fingertips while securely storing other items.

Material Durability and Design Considerations

The durability of materials is paramount when choosing a motorcycle tank bag with map pocket. Look for options constructed from high-quality, weather-resistant materials, such as nylon or Cordura, which can endure various climates and conditions. Reinforced seams and zippers also contribute to longevity and reliability. Furthermore, consider the design; a streamlined, aerodynamic shape minimizes wind drag while providing stability during rides.

Additionally, padded or non-slip bottoms can prevent slippage, ensuring that your bag stays firmly anchored to the tank during your journey. Styles also differ, so select one that resonates with your personal taste and motorcycle aesthetics, enhancing both functionality and visual appeal.

Easy Installation Tips for Different Models

Installing a motorcycle tank bag should be straightforward. The method will vary based on whether the bag uses magnetic, strap, or quick-release mechanisms. For magnetic bags, simply place it on the tank and ensure it adheres without obstruction. For strap systems, take care to follow the manufacturer’s instructions, ensuring secure attachment points without interfering with tank controls.

If you are unsure, many resources and videos are available online detailing installation for various motorcycle models. Following these guidelines can mitigate installation errors that could lead to function loss or safety hazards.

Keeping Your Bag in Optimal Condition

Proper maintenance of your tank bag ensures it stays in peak condition throughout your riding life. Start by cleaning the exterior regularly to remove dirt and grime. Utilize a mild detergent mixed with water, and avoid harsh chemicals that could damage the material. For weather-resistant bags, check for any signs of wear in zippers and seams and address any issues before they exacerbate.

Furthermore, ensure that the map pocket remains free of dust and moisture. Frequent checks will help you catch any wear early, allowing for necessary repairs or replacements, safeguarding the bag’s usability during rides.

Safety Precautions to Consider

Safety is paramount when riding, and your tank bag should never interfere with your control of the motorcycle. Ensure that the bag is securely attached and positioned such that it does not obstruct your view of the road, handlebars, or essential controls. Additionally, place heavy items at the bottom of the bag to lower the center of gravity, thereby preventing instability.

When riding, periodically check to ensure the bag remains secure. If you encounter severe weather conditions, consider removing the tank bag to prevent any adverse effects on the ride. Riding with an unobstructed view and secure gear helps maintain safety and comfort during all adventures.

Tips for Safe Riding with Additional Gear

When riding with a tank bag, ensure that the additional gear does not compromise your safety. Distribute your load evenly, and position heavy items closer to the bike’s center. Practice riding with the added weight, particularly if you’re unfamiliar with the feeling. It may take some time to adjust to the additional bulk, so start with short rides before long journeys.

Stay mindful of how your motorcycle responds to the tank bag during different riding conditions. Always keep an eye on handling, braking, and acceleration. If you feel any instability, reassess your load and make necessary adjustments.
